The aurora australis is the shimmering display of lights that sometimes appears in Earth’s Southern Hemisphere. The phenomenon is also called the southern lights.

An aurora is a natural light display in the sky that is caused by particles from the sun interacting with Earth’s magnetic field. The word australis is Latin for austral, which simply.
